How to Sound Like Blink 182

  1. Use the right guitars e.g. Strats, Jaguars, semi-hollow ES-333.
  2. Pick a good quality amp e.g. VOX AV/AC amps or a Marshall JMC.
  3. Crank up the gain and treble.
  4. Use pedal effects sparingly.
  5. Practice your power chords, palm-muting, pull-offs and hammer-ons.

Just so, how do you get Tom Delonge tones?

Tom Delonge’s distorted tone is quite punchy and sharp. It is not muffled or flat, so go for the treble around 7 along with the bass and mids around 4 to start with. If you do not have an amp like Tom’s Mesa/Boogie Triple Rectifier Two Channel Head, you will have to crank up the gain a lot to reach his sound.

What delay pedal does Angels and Airwaves use?

To achieve his delay effect, Delonge likes to use, as mentioned above, a Boss DD-6 Digital Delay. This delay pedal is the first of the Boss brand that gives the user panning effects.

What guitar does Billie Joe Armstrong play?

Today, Armstrong mainly uses Gibson and Fender guitars. Twenty of his Gibson guitars are Les Paul Junior models from the mid- to late-1950s. His Fender collection includes: Stratocaster, Jazzmaster, Telecaster, a Gretsch hollowbody, Rickenbacker 360 and his copies of “Blue” from Fender Custom Shop.

What guitar pedals does Green Day use?

Billie Joe Armstrong is not known for using a lot of pedal effects however Green Day have been known to use a Tremolo pedal (Boss TR-2), Flanger pedal (Ibanez CF-7) and Overdrive Pedals (Ibanez Tube Screamer TS-9 and Boss BD-2 Blues Driver).

What guitars does Tom Delonge use?

Tom said that he’s found his signature Gibson guitar is one of the most versatile and best sounding guitars that he’s used, and he’s used this guitar on nearly everything he had done. He also used Roland Fantom G-6 and Yamaha Motif synthesizers, along with a variety of Sound Toys audio plugins.

What kind of strings does Tom DeLonge use?

Strings. Tom DeLonge relies on Custom Gauge Nickel Wound 52’s and Paradigm Skinny Top Heavy Bottom electric guitar strings. On acoustic, he goes for Earthwood Phosphor Bronze Medium Light strings.
